I have a similar setup, i upgraded the Bios to the latest on the Asus site . I followed Tony's thread. on installation... I had a Nvidia card 780ti so i needed to start with -x -v and nv_disable=1 . That allowed me to get into safe mode. One problem i did have was a USB thumb drive in the USB3 port.. once i switched it to a USB 2 port i was able to get the install done. However i could only get to safe mode at that point , i had to enable remote desktop and install the Nvidia drivers and then reboot and i was up and running. I enabled TRim (850 pro SSD samsung ) i havent had alot of time to play with it . SO i havent got power management running. I just stopped it from sleeping and have a screen saver come on. The audio i havent had to use the internal audio because i have bose companion 5 external speakers that are recognized.
